Tivoli Field Guide - Tivoli Storage Manager FastBack Integration with Tivoli Continuous Data Protection for Files

 White paper
 
Abstract
Tivoli Storage Manager FastBack is a complementary solution to IBM Tivoli Continuous Data Protection (CDP) for Files. As its name suggests, IBM Tivoli Continuous Data Protection for Files is a real-time, continuous file-level data protection solution specifically designed for desktops, laptops and mobile office data protection. Tivoli Storage Manager FastBack offers a complementary enterprise class CDP block-level solution for servers and applications, whether they are in the data center or in branch or remote locations. Deployment of Tivoli Storage Manager FastBack is beyond the scope of this document.
